An Accountant organizes and maintains financial records and prepares financial statements for companies and organizations. Works as a public accountant (prepares financial documents where public disclosure is required by law, such as business balance sheets and tax returns), management accountant (prepares financial information for internal use by a company) or government accountant (maintains records for government agencies).

DEPARTMENT
The Department of Accounting and Finance is a vibrant and cohesive group pf teachers and scholars, dedicated to excellence in teaching and remaining current I their fields through scholarly activity. The department offers comprehensive undergraduate majors in both accounting and finance. The present faculty consists of 10 tenure track/tenured faculty and 5 full time academic instructors serving about 300 accounting majors/minors and 500 finance majors/minors. The Department also provides instruction for the MBA and entrepreneurship programs of the College. The department is housed in UW-Eau Claire's AACSB accredited College of Business.

UW-Eau Claire, an institution of approximately 9,000 students and 1,200 faculty and staff, is consistently recognized as a top comprehensive university in the Midwest and is widely known as a leader in faculty-undergraduate research and study abroad. We strive for excellence in liberal education and select graduate and professional programs through commitment to teaching and learning and dedication to our core values of sustainability, leadership, and innovation.
The City of Eau Claire, situated at the confluence of the Chippewa and Eau Claire rivers, is at the center of a metropolitan area of approximately 176,000 people located 90 miles east of Minneapolis/St. Paul. The area features beautiful parks and trails, strong public schools, a vibrant arts scene and local food culture, and abundant recreational opportunities.
